What is Navilla?

Navilla is a private sexual health companion. It gives you tools to track your encounters, monitor your testing history, manage partners, and see anonymized exposure signals from your network — all encrypted and under your control.

Some features are free and require no account (testing calculator, STI guides). Others — like the encounter journal, health log, and exposure network — require a free account so your data can be stored securely.

Exposure Network

When you connect with other Navilla users and they report a health status, you see anonymized exposure signals — never names or identifying details.

Connections are stored as cryptographic hashes. Your network extends up to 5 degrees: if you're connected to Ana and Ana is connected to Luis, Luis is in your 2nd-degree network.

If you have fewer than 3 connections, exposure data is hidden entirely. With only 1 or 2 connections, a signal could reveal a specific person's status. The 3-connection minimum protects everyone.

Exposure signals are useful but have limitations:

  • Exposure does not mean you are infected — it means someone in your extended network reported a condition
  • Data is self-reported and may be delayed or incomplete
  • The network only includes Navilla users — your real-world exposure may differ
  • Exposure updates in delayed snapshots, not in real time, to prevent timing-based inference

Privacy & Security

Privacy is not a feature — it's the foundation everything is built on.

  • All sensitive data (partner names, notes, health records) is encrypted with AES-256-GCM before reaching the database
  • Each user has a unique encryption key derived from a master secret
  • We never show names, usernames, or emails of people who report health conditions
  • We do not use third-party tracking, analytics SDKs, or advertising networks
  • We are working toward full end-to-end encryption where the server cannot read your data at all
